Must-sees in Lithuania for a short trip

If you have just a few days in Lithuania, make sure to immerse yourself in the local culture and sights. Begin by taking a leisurely stroll along Freedom Avenue, a bustling street perfect for people-watching and soaking in the city's atmosphere. For breathtaking panoramic views, ride up the Aleksotas Funicular. It offers a unique perspective of the city and is a memorable experience. And no trip to Lithuania is complete without trying cepelinai, a traditional and hearty dish that offers a true taste of local cuisine.
